Number 9: Not getting what they want.
Narcissists want everything to go their way. It can be very upsetting when things don’t go their way, especially if they’ve tried hard to make things happen on their terms. They have a hard time accepting that some people just aren’t going to do what they want them to do.
Control is power, and power is security, and narcissists need both. If you don’t give them what they want, you’re not giving them any sense of security or Mastery over their lives. The Narcissist will start to feel insecure and anxious, which is not something they want. If that happens too often, they may feel they deserve more than they get in life, leaving them disappointed.

Number 10: Losing their supply.
Losing their supply is one of the things that saddens a narcissist. They are emotionally immature, which means they have trouble forming deep emotional attachments. For narcissists to love, they need to have an endless supply of people who provide them with attention and admiration. Without the supply, the narcissist feels empty, sad, and lonely.
Narcissists need their supply to survive. Without that Supply, their entire identity disappears along with it. They have to have their ego regularly fed by the admiration of others, or else they start to feel empty and hollow inside. They lead unhealthy, destructive Lifestyles and can be pretty demanding. They are not the easiest people to deal with. They have a lot of negative feelings about themselves; they need others to make them feel better about themselves.
